Anthropic Targets US Infrastructure with $50 Billion Data Center Push
With a $50 billion commitment to domestic computing infrastructure, Anthropic is positioning itself to scale the reach of its Claude chatbot. The company is partnering with AI cloud platform Fluidstack to establish new data centers in Texas and New York, signaling a pivot toward massive physical expansion across the country.

Anthropic joins a growing list of tech giants funneling unprecedented capital into American soil. OpenAI and SoftBank previously unveiled the $500 billion Stargate Project, while Meta has pledged $600 billion toward similar domestic infrastructure projects. The industry-wide sprint reflects a broader strategic shift: as AI demand surges, the bottleneck for these companies has moved from software development to the physical capacity of the power grid and server farms.
